On , OSHA opened a planned health inspection of DE LEON CONSTRUCTION in 9851 N MESA STREET, EL PASO, TX 79912 (NAICS 238130). OSHA activity number 342408739.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.451(b)(1): Each platform on all working levels of scaffolds was not fully planked or decked between the front uprights and the guardrail supports: On or about June 16, 2017, employer did not ensure that a scaffold was fully planked. This condition exposed employees to fall hazards exceeding 10 feet.

29 CFR 1926.451(g)(1)(vii): Each employee on a scaffold, more than 10 feet (3.1 m) above lower level was not protected from falls by the use of personal fall arrest systems or guardrail systems: On or about June 16, 2017, employer did not ensure that the middle and top guard rails were installed on the scaffold. This condition exposed employee to fall hazards exceeding 10 feet.
